Data Reconstruction is a multi-step contract in Marathon's New Caloric faction progression path. It spans three separate parts: two of which take place on Perimeter, with Part 2 dragging you over to Dire Marsh. The Data Reconstruction quest is sequential, meaning you can't skip ahead no matter how much you'd like to.

⚠️ This is NOT a single-objective sprint. Part 1 of the Data Reconstruction quest requires visiting three separate locations across Perimeter in order. Yes, in order. The game will make this very clear by locking objectives until you do things correctly, like a passive-aggressive game mechanic.
South Relay sits in the southeastern portion of Perimeter. You're looking for two Sparkle Leaf Bio Printers: because apparently the future still runs on plants.
Once both Sparkle Leaf Bio Printers are scanned, the Overflow objective will unlock. Check your active contract menu if you're skeptical: the lock icon will disappear.
Head to Overflow, located in the southwest corner of the map. You need two Fungal Bio Printers for the Data Reconstruction quest to advance.
After scanning both Fungal Bio Printers, open your contract tracker. The lock on the final objective should be gone. If it's not, you missed one.
North Relay is in the northwest section of Perimeter. Your target is the Agricultural Report terminal: but you can't just walk up and grab it, because the power is off. Classic.
Confirm the download completed in your contract tracker BEFORE heading to Xfil. Extracting with an incomplete Data Reconstruction quest is a very fixable mistake that you will absolutely feel bad about.
ℹ️ Turn-in: Return to the Faction screen, navigate to New Caloric, and turn in the contract to unlock Part 2 of Data Reconstruction.
Part 2 of the Data Reconstruction quest moves entirely to Dire Marsh. Here's the actually good news: you don't need to extract successfully for progress to count. Objectives register on completion, not on survival. This is the most forgiving part of the Data Reconstruction quest line, which is saying something.
Algae Ponds is located roughly in the middle of Dire Marsh, slightly left of the anomaly. Head to the top floor of the main building.
ℹ️ Can't find the terminal? Move through the building slowly: a small green quest marker will appear when you're close. It's proximity-based, so you genuinely have to be nearby before it shows. Welcome to Marathon.
Head southeast from Algae Ponds to AI Uplink. You'll recognize it by the bridge structure held up by large columns.
Once all three Data Repositories are hacked, Part 2 of the Data Reconstruction quest is complete. Again: you do not need to Xfil. Just finish the objectives and your progress will register automatically.
ℹ️ Turn-in: Faction screen → New Caloric → turn in the contract to unlock Part 3.
⚠️ CRITICAL: Part 3 of the Data Reconstruction quest must be completed in a SINGLE RUN and you must successfully Xfil at the end. If you die before extracting, you restart the entire sequence. Bring good gear. This is not the time to test your budget loadout.
You need a total of two Data Repository hacks to advance Part 3 of the Data Reconstruction quest. You can do both at one location or split between the two: your choice.
North Relay (Northwest Perimeter):
South Relay (Southeast Perimeter):
Once two repositories are hacked, your next Data Reconstruction objective will unlock. Head to Holler.
⚠️ Holler is one of the best loot spots on Perimeter. Expect other players. If your main goal is finishing the Data Reconstruction quest, get in, get the download, and get out. Do not let shiny loot convince you to stay.
USEC reinforcements tend to drop into Holler regularly. Once you have the AI Maintenance Protocol downloaded, do not linger. Leave immediately and make your way to Xfil.
This is it. The final step of the entire Data Reconstruction quest line. Do not die. Extract successfully and the contract will mark as complete.
ℹ️ Turn-in: Faction screen → New Caloric → turn in the contract. You've just completed all three parts of the Data Reconstruction quest. Take a moment to feel good about yourself.

No. Each part of the Data Reconstruction quest is a separate contract. Parts 1 and 2 can be completed across multiple runs. Part 3, however, must be done in a single run with a successful Xfil: so come prepared for that one specifically.
Parts 1 and 3 of the Data Reconstruction quest take place on Perimeter. Part 2 happens entirely on Dire Marsh. Make sure you switch maps before starting Part 2, or you'll spend a confusing amount of time looking for Algae Ponds on a map that doesn't have one.
For Part 1 and Part 3, yes: a successful extraction is required for the contract to complete. For Part 2 (Dire Marsh), you do NOT need to Xfil. Objectives register on completion, not survival. Part 2 is generously forgiving. Enjoy it while it lasts.
Enter the northmost building in North Relay from the western doorway. The power switch is downstairs. Flip it, then head back upstairs to the south side of the building to interact with the red terminal. The game requires you to know the power was off. Now you do.
Data Repositories are interactable screens found on columns and structures throughout Perimeter and Dire Marsh. In Part 2 they appear on bridge columns at AI Uplink. In Part 3 they appear on clustered columns at North and South Relay. Interact with them to hack them. There is no minigame. Just press interact and feel like a hacker anyway.
The Data Reconstruction quest is part of the New Caloric faction progression path in Marathon. Make sure you're returning to the New Caloric faction screen to turn in the contract after each part, or your progress just floats in the void and nothing good happens.
Solid weapons, plenty of heals, and enough ammo for at least a few fights. Part 3 requires visiting multiple high-traffic areas: North/South Relay and Holler: in a single run. Holler in particular is a PvP magnet. Do not bring a loadout you would be embarrassed to die in.
